Joseph A. White Sr.

By: 

Joseph Anthony White Sr., 66, of Rockford, Illinois, died May 30, 2021, in Medina Nursing Center after a brief illness. He was born March 28, 1955, in Neillsville, the son of Lawrence L. and Genevieve J. (Slesar) White. Joe was the fifth of 10 children. He was an avid reader and learned to read at age 4. Joseph graduated from Granton High School in 1973.

During his high school years, Joe was a member of the high school band and joined the wrestling team. He entered in the U.S. Navy serving during the mid-1970s. After the Navy, Joe moved to the Darien and Allens Grove area and moved in with some of his brothers. Joe received an associate degree in office and mechanical repair. After receiving his degree, he moved to the Shawano area.

Joe enjoyed fishing, telling of the “big ones” that got away. Joe enjoyed thrift sales and took to heart, “one man’s junk is another man’s treasure.”

Joe was preceded in death by his father, mother and sister, Patricia Ann Wesenberg.

He is survived by two children, Joseph Jr. and Sasha, both of Shawano; and a special little boy, Desi, whom Joe considered his grandson. He is also survived by one sister, Marlene (David) Soppeland, Eau Claire; seven brothers, David (Diane), Marshall, Robert (Lisa), Boise, Idaho, Charles, Freeport, Illinois, John, Elkhorn, Larry (Lisa), Beloit, Will (Mary), Capron, Illinois, and Mike (Valerie), Green Bay; many nieces and nephews and cousins.

Memorial ceremony to be held in Neillsville on Aug. 20, 2021, at 3 p.m. at St Mary’s Catholic Church with the burial being held in Chili after the memorial.
